Five of the region’s most distinguished businessmen will headline the next Arabian Business Forum. With a theme of “going for growth,” the 6th Arabian Business Forum will focus on how Arab companies can grow and compete on the global stage, through a series of high level key note speeches, one-on-one interviews and interactive panel debates. Confirmed to speak are Dubai Duty Free Executive Vice President Colm McLoughlin, Aramex Founder Fadi Ghandour, King Abdullah Economic City CEO Fahd Al-Rasheed, Air Arabia Founder and CEO Adel Ali, and Former Zain Telecom CEO Dr Saad Al-Barrak. The forum will be chaired by the BBC Television presenter and ITP chairman Andrew Neil, who will conduct one-to-one interviews with the keynote speakers on stage following their speeches. Two interactive panel discussions will close the day.
